I use this receiver for music as well as the audio for my TV set. Its 80 watts of power (20 per channel with four speakers connected) is relatively clean and distortion-free unless I turn on the simulated surround sound, which is kind of a joke as it just introduces unnecessary distortion. It's never given a minute's trouble in all that time except the FM tuner got to where it wouldn't go below about 98MHz, but then it stayed unplugged for a while when I moved and suddenly it was all better. I've had this receiver for more than 20 years, bought it new in 1994 for around $125 on sale. JVC is certainly not the most prestigious brand of audio equipment on the planet, but I don't think it necessarily gets the respect it deserves, either.
